新聞中心
Redis是一種開源的、基于內(nèi)存的NoSQL數(shù)據(jù)庫,擁有有效的數(shù)據(jù)存儲(chǔ)、檢索和更新基礎(chǔ)設(shè)施,可以有效地管理和存儲(chǔ)數(shù)據(jù)。它可以很好地保持?jǐn)?shù)據(jù)編碼的準(zhǔn)確性,無論數(shù)據(jù)在存儲(chǔ)過程中是否發(fā)生變化,都可以保持不變。

相比于其他數(shù)據(jù)庫,Redis在處理復(fù)雜數(shù)據(jù)字段時(shí)要強(qiáng)得多,可以比其他數(shù)據(jù)庫更好地保持編碼準(zhǔn)確性,且具有快速存取和輕量級(jí)特性,使得用戶可以有效地利用計(jì)算機(jī)內(nèi)存空間。它可以有效地跟蹤可能導(dǎo)致編碼不準(zhǔn)確的對(duì)象,如布爾值、日期、字符串等,可以在構(gòu)建數(shù)據(jù)庫時(shí),有效解決數(shù)據(jù)編碼問題。
此外,Redis擁有自主加載驅(qū)動(dòng)程序,當(dāng)需要檢索或存儲(chǔ)數(shù)據(jù)時(shí),它可以根據(jù)數(shù)據(jù)類型有效地建立請(qǐng)求,同時(shí)還可以有效地緩存不同的編碼數(shù)據(jù),從而使得編碼性能獲得極大的提升,Redis可以有效地滿足服務(wù)端和客戶端的需求:
// Express中的Redis
const redis = require('redis');
// 創(chuàng)建客戶端
const client = redis.createClient();
// 檢測(cè)錯(cuò)誤
client.on('ERRor', err => {
// Log the error
console.log(err);
});
// 設(shè)置編碼為JSON
client.set('key', JSON.stringify(data));
// Getting data from Redis
client.get('key', (err, reply) => {
if (err) {
// Handle err
console.log(err);
} else {
// 根據(jù)存儲(chǔ)類型進(jìn)行解碼
const data = JSON.parse(reply);
// Do something
}
});
由于Redis能夠保持編碼的準(zhǔn)確性,并且可以為各種不同應(yīng)用類型場(chǎng)景提供支持,它已經(jīng)得到了許多開發(fā)人員和企業(yè)的青睞,并在一些流行的應(yīng)用如FaceBook、Twitter和Yahoo等中進(jìn)行大規(guī)模應(yīng)用。
因此,使用Redis可以獲得有效的數(shù)據(jù)存儲(chǔ)基礎(chǔ)設(shè)施,可以更好地保持?jǐn)?shù)據(jù)編碼的準(zhǔn)確性,讓編碼更加可靠,性能也更加強(qiáng)悍,從而使得應(yīng)用可以更好地響應(yīng)用戶的需求。
創(chuàng)新互聯(lián)服務(wù)器托管擁有成都T3+級(jí)標(biāo)準(zhǔn)機(jī)房資源,具備完善的安防設(shè)施、三線及BGP網(wǎng)絡(luò)接入帶寬達(dá)10T,機(jī)柜接入千兆交換機(jī),能夠有效保證服務(wù)器托管業(yè)務(wù)安全、可靠、穩(wěn)定、高效運(yùn)行;創(chuàng)新互聯(lián)專注于成都服務(wù)器托管租用十余年,得到成都等地區(qū)行業(yè)客戶的一致認(rèn)可。
當(dāng)前名稱:Redis助你保持?jǐn)?shù)據(jù)編碼的準(zhǔn)確性(redis防亂碼)
文章鏈接:http://www.5511xx.com/article/dpieooe.html


咨詢
建站咨詢
